]> git.ipfire.org Git - thirdparty/dovecot/core.git/commit
mbox: Fix creating mailbox when mailbox_update struct is given without uidvalidity
authorTimo Sirainen <timo.sirainen@dovecot.fi>
Sat, 17 Feb 2018 21:26:55 +0000 (23:26 +0200)
committerAki Tuomi <aki.tuomi@dovecot.fi>
Thu, 1 Mar 2018 11:47:10 +0000 (13:47 +0200)
commit53a5b5d2283d33561253f5ccf5dae0e9be0fb103
tree3b92c4d75dde70bd3aa8c5729a7ceeee13fa269a
parentc85316993ddcdaf55a5dec74013a7dc05b795d5a
mbox: Fix creating mailbox when mailbox_update struct is given without uidvalidity

This especially fixes a crash when creating mboxes with LAYOUT=index:

Panic: file mbox-sync.c: line 1241 (mbox_write_pseudo): assertion failed: (uid_validity != 0)
src/lib-storage/index/mbox/mbox-sync.c